Invasive Speciesthose Nonnative Organisms That Aggressively Spread Into The Landscapeare Widely Recognized As Major Threats To Biological Diversity, Second Only To Direct Habitat Loss. This Book Provides Specific Information About The Biology And Control Of The 78 Nonnative Plant Species That Are Listed By The California Exotic Pest Plant Council (Caleppc) As Being Of Greatest Ecological Concern In California.The Heart Of The Book Consists Of Species Accounts, Each Description Illustrated With A Closeup Photo, A Habitat Photo, And Line Drawings Showing Details To Aid Identification. The Text Addresses The Following Questions About Each Speices: How Do I Recognize It? Where Would I Find It? Where Did It Come From And How Does It Spread? What Problems Does It Cause? How Does It Grow And Reproduce? How Can I Get Rid Of It?Many Invasives Can Be Halted Or Slowed, And In Certain Circumstances Even Badly Infested Areas Can Be Restored. With The Help Of This Book, Land Managers, Volunteer Stewards, Conservationists, And Others Concerned With Wildlands In The Western United States Can Better Understand Invasive Plants And Help Combat The Damage They Do.This Book Was Inadvertently Printed Without A Commonname Index.
